    Internal Auditor

    Costarchem Nigeria is a subsidiary of costar USA. The company is a world leader in the delivery of tailored Constructive Solutions for virtually any type of construction project, combining high-quality products, expert technical support, customer service and innovation. We been producing innovative construction chemicals that help gives strength and increase the life span of a modern building.

    Requirement;

    • Academic Qualification
    • A good first degree in Accounting or Finance

    Work Experience

    • Proven working experience as Internal Auditor  (3 – 5 years)
    • Advanced computer skills on MS Office, accounting software and databases
    • Ability to manipulate large amounts of data and to compile detailed reports
    • Proven knowledge of auditing standards and procedures, laws, rules and regulations
    • High attention to detail and excellent analytical skills
    • Sound independent judgement

    RESPONSIBILITIES

    • Perform and control the full audit cycle including risk management and control management over operations’ effectiveness, financial reliability and compliance with all applicable directives and regulations
    • Determine internal audit scope and develop annual plans
    • Obtain, analyse and evaluate accounting documentation, previous reports, data, flowcharts etc
    • Prepare and present reports that reflect audit’s results and document process
    • Act as an objective source of independent advice to ensure validity, legality and goal achievement
    • Identify loopholes and recommend risk aversion measures and cost savings
    • Maintain open communication with management and audit committee
    • Document process and prepare audit findings memorandum
    • Conduct follow up audits to monitor management’s interventions

    Head of Projects

    Costarchem Nigeria is a respected leader in crystalline concrete waterproofing solutions and construction chemicals. We deliver landmark projects that create long-term progress and economic growth.
    For most of Africa, we  offer a complete and proven system that takes the risk out of concrete waterproofing. We have developed a set of innovative systems, which means complete solutions for flooring and waterproofing works, completely adapted to the needs of the project, the support, the final use, etc.

    Job Brief

    The Head of Project perform various functions to ensure that projects under his/her supervision are well coordinated and executed efficiently and on time. These activities are carried out bearing in mind the objectives of the organization.

    Responsibilities;

    • To manage the whole project life cycle from negotiation phase to delivery phase including health, safety, quality and environmental standards
    •  To manage the project team on what is feasible and achievable during before and after project execution
    • To analyse and create project risk mitigation plans before and during projects
    • To manage the individual project life cycle within the defined project governance
    • Conduct in-depth reviews and analysis of all project or contract documents so as to be familiar with every detail and/or requirements
    • Responsible for coordinating internal resources and contractors for the smooth execution of the project(s)
    • Ensure that project(s) are delivered on time and within the budget and scope
    • Responsible for the availability and efficient allocation of resources
    • Responsible for the development of a detailed project plan to monitor the progress
    • Responsible for developing project(s) objectives and scopes, involving all relevant stakeholders and also ensuring technical feasibility of the project(s)
    • Responsible for managing the changes in project scope, schedule, and cost
    • Measure project performance using the appropriate tools and techniques
    • Responsible for managing the relationship with clients and stakeholders
    • Assist in the maintenance, development, and enhancement of the company’s relationship with contractors in a bid to produce strategic partnership
    • Train and mentor employees in areas of project management and estimating.

    Requirements

    • First degree in Civil Engineering/Building Technology or Quantity Surveying
    • At least 5 years of relevant work experience, out of which 3 must be in a managerial capacity.
    • Advanced knowledge of construction management processes, means and methods
    • Expert knowledge of building products, construction details and relevant rules, regulations and quality standards
    • Understanding of all facets of the construction process
    • Familiarity with construction management software packages
    • Experience with techno commercial issues to include tendering, contract negotiation and vendor management.
    • Ability to plan and see the “big picture”
    • Competent in conflict and crisis management
    • Excellent time and project management skills
